Healthy Blueberry and Banana Cake

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:40 mins
Total Time:55 mins
Servings: 8

Ingredients

  • 3 large Ripe bananas (mashed)
  • 150 g Fresh blueberries
  • 200 g Whole wheat flour
  • 2 tsp Baking powder
  • 0.5 tsp Baking soda
  • 1 tsp 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 tsp Salt
  • 2 large Eggs
  • 120 ml Honey (or maple syrup for vegan option)
  • 80 ml Unsweetened applesauce
  • 1 tsp Vanilla extract
  • 60 ml Coconut oil (melted)
  • 50 g Chopped walnuts or pecans (optional)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at the o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ease or line a 9-inch round or square cake pan with parchment paper.

Step 2

In a large mixing bowl, mash the bananas until smooth. Add eggs, honey (or maple syrup), applesauce, vanilla extract, and melted coconut oil. Whisk until well combined.

Step 3

In a separate bowl, sift together the whole wheat fl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.

Step 4

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, stirring until just combined. Do not overmix.

Step 5

Gently fold in the fresh blueberries and optional chopped walnuts or pecans, if using.

Step 6

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and spread it evenly using a spatula.

Step 7

Bake in the preheated oven for 35–40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Step 8

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before serving.

Step 9

Slice and enjoy as a healthy snack or breakfast option!
